Memes and Accusations About DINOs

Written by Garrison Bliss, MD

With all of this anger about “DINO” medicine, do you think it would be interesting to know whether these are DPC companies or not? In a related article, there is actually a list of the companies that form the bulk of this “DPC” growth. They are:

Anything surprising that jumps out at you? I don’t know all of these companies, but I know most of them (and I have spoken with many of their founders over the years). Before you ASSUME that they do not actually participate in the our culture, it would be a great idea to know something about them. Are their patients less happy, as happy or more happy than your patients? Are their medical outcomes the same, better or worse than ours? Are their doctors as happy, less happy or more happy than ours? Are they in DPC, dangerous for DPC or ahead of DPC as we define it? Are we competitors, enemies or simply engaged in this revolution in different arenas? Is it POSSIBLE that DPC can function in many arenas at a time without damaging its culture and accomplishments?

I think it is time to begin studying this openly and honestly. Enough with the memes and accusations. The point of DPC was NEVER to assume eternal superiority of the first model, but to create a playing field built on the goal of optimizing Primary Healthcare and access to that care. I personally sought to the existing underfunctioning model to a far better model in the USA, to a path leading to better more accessable care throughout this country (and eventually internationally – nothing wrong with aspiration!!). Wouldn’t it be nice if we could start measuring our success at all levels and seeing how it fares as DPC seeks scientific verification of its amazing accomplishments and portential contribution to the welfare of our country and world?

Doug and I have talked about this before and I am happy to open this up to many others. None of us knows what is actually happening, but it may not be as bad as you think.
